Puffer Fish

The puffer fish is a marine aquarium fish. There are several classes of fish. The fish with spines are known as porcupine fish, there is also the dog faced puffer, the starts and stripes puffer and many more.

Puffers are poisonous so not recommended for the novice fish keeper. The poison can cause paralysis or even death if ingested (This is the fish Homer Simpson eats and then thinks he will die).

They also have little teeth which can cause problems in a tank environment where they are not needed as they are in the wild and can grow too big.

They can be kept with other fish but not with another puffers. They attack each other and with their teeth this can be quite nasty.

These fish are expensive and can be quite difficult to look after. You will only find them in the most specialist fish stores.

They are also carnivorous and will eat crabs and steal food from smaller fish.

This fish has a real personality and is very fun to keep and watch.
